Transaction e001dc9ab5840fa9820176b822424fd5ef7de97a0530ae5941542ece3b789585
1 Input
2 Outputs
- e001dc9ab5840fa9820176b822424fd5ef7de97a0530ae5941542ece3b789585:0
- e001dc9ab5840fa9820176b822424fd5ef7de97a0530ae5941542ece3b789585:1
value 1467513
address 1CEuzQFgJdae8g1aNqXCSUyfUTYhiSTSE8
value 3893421
address 37NHiTVxyVEcKRC8WJcWZBpTAMEWGGa4of